Hello guys, i just made a 2,890kms return trip from Brisbane to Canberra. All the DIY repairs and upgrade that i made really make my trip pleasant and worry free. Even though at the back of my mind i am doubting the correctness and longetivity of the repairs/upgrade that i have done.

The following repair/upgrade are:

1) replace all the timing belt and components. (cam/crank seal, tensioner/idler roller, water pump, thermostat etc)

2) upgrade the rear stabilizer bar from 17mm (standard) to 20mm Whiteline heavy duty. (this really improves handling especially understeer)

3) replace all four struts (front and rear) using KYB gas struts.

4) replace the fronts control arm bush ( front and rear) using nolathane urethane bush.

5)replace the rear trailing arm bush to nolathane urethane bush.

6) replace the front and rear stabilizer link (front and rear nolathane) and also upgrade the stabillizer D bush w/ Nolathane.

7) replace the front and rear disc pad using Bendix GCT also drain and flush the brake master cylinder and brake lines.

8)replace the left and right bank oxygen sensor. (it really improves the gas mileage also see "thirsty avalon thread")

9)replace the original slipping transmission w/ a second hand from wreckers. While on the process of replacing it , the rear crank seal, torque converter seal, left and right drive shaft seal are also been replace using Toyota genuine seals. (this is a very big and complicated job for me so i put it in BP station garage located at Boundary road Wacol).

10) replace all spark plug wires (original), use Bosch Iridium fusion plugs, left and right bank valve cover gasket .

11)use only synthetic 5w/30 synthetic oil (castrol edge at first, very expensive was able to procure Lubrimaxx synthetic from my workplace at wholesale price at 20litres container)

12) replace all tyres with Pirelli P7 (205/65/15)

There are more bits and pieces that i have done but those listed above are the major.
